Background
After Pentagon spokesperson Dana White — who had confirmed Elizondo's AATIP role for the 2017 Politico article — left the Pentagon, her replacement Christopher Sherwood publicly stated: "Mr. Elizondo had no responsibilities with regard to the AATIP program."
This directly contradicted the Pentagon's own 2017 confirmation and was part of an apparent campaign orchestrated by Garry Reid to discredit Elizondo. Sherwood later privately told Elizondo he knew the truth but had been instructed by forces within the Pentagon not to admit it.
